Chapter 1 <Introduction>
1.1 <Product Overview>
QE-E70 is the system-on-chip (SoC) designed for intelligent systems, delivering
outstanding compute, graphical, and media performance while operating in an extended range of thermal conditions. These SoCs are based on the Silvermont microarchitecture, utilizing Intel’s industry-leading 22nm process technology with 3-D Tri-Gate transistors, which deliver significant improvements in computational performance and energy efficiency.
New features for
Intel® Celeron® and Atom Processor
The Intel® Celeron® Processor J1900 / N2930 and Intel® Atom E3845 Processor
supports, graphics, media performance, flexibility and more enhanced security that is
suitable for a variety of intelligent systems the ideal choice.
Outstanding integration of I/O interfaces
Supports display interfaces with graphics processing, camera interfaces with image processing, audio with digital signal processing, multiple storage types, and legacy embedded I/O. Provides interface expansion capabilities through industry-standard high-bandwidth interfaces such as PCI Express* Gen 2.0, Hi-speed USB 2.0, and USB
3.0 connectivity.
All in One multimedia solution
Based on Intel® J1900 / N2920 / E3845 SoC, the board provides high performance onboard graphics, CRT, 24-bit dual channel LVDS interface, Display Port, DVI and two channels High Definition Audio, to meet the very requirement of the multimedia application.
Flexible Extension Interface
The board provides four PCIe2.0x1,LPC for super I/O,SDIO and SPI for system BIOS.

1.2 <Product Specification>
General Specification
Form Factor Qseven CPU Module CPU Bay Trail Intel® Celeron™ J1900 / N2930 and Atom™ E3845 Mobile
Processor
Package Type: FCBGA1170
Memory Support DDR3L 1600 MHz 2GB or 4GB on board memory Watchdog Timer Generates a system reset with internal timer for 1min/s ~ 255min/s Graphic Intel® Clear Video integrated HD Graphics Technology DDI Two DDI port interface for DisplayPort, DVI or LVDS 24-bit up to 1920x1080 Extended Interface
Four PCIe2.0 x1 LPC for super I/O SMBus
SPI for System BIOS
External I/O Interface
Two SATAII(3Gb/s) Four USB 2.0 & one USB 3.0 High definition audio interface
Internal I/O Interface
CRT interface
Power Requirement 5V and 5V standby Dimension 70mm x 70mm(L x W) Temperature
Operating within 0~60 .(for QE-E70N and QE-E70J) Operating within -40~85 .(for QE-E70E)
